The City of Moorhead and Resilient Moorhead are hosting a planting event to install the first phase of a pocket prairie planting around the stormwater pond at Southside Regional Park. This project is made possible by the City of Moorhead, Resilient Moorhead (Bush Grant Funding), United Prairie Foundation, Wildlife Forever, and the Minnesota DNR Conservation Partners Legacy Grant.

This entire project will convert about five acres of the turf grass around the stormwater pond to prairie plants. This will help with water filtration, improve erosion control (which is an issue at this location), create pollinator habitat, and add aesthetically pleasing views to the park.
